# Break-Glass: Firmware Update Channel

For the weekly sync: break-glass access to the Ospreyline firmware channel is for halted or bricked rollouts only. Two approvers, thirty-minute window, all actions logged. Pause the channel first, then push the signed rollback image. The break-glass console unlocks with the recovery passphrase listed below.

strongbox words: olimir-tamael

Quick note for folks new to the Ostrel validator plugin loader: this block controls how many plugins we initialize concurrently and how long we wait before marking one unhealthy. Please don't tweak these casually — they were tuned after the Brindlehawk incident last spring. The values we settled on are listed in the table below.

limits module of kagug-tahop:
RATE_LIMITS = {
    "holath": 1,
    "druael": 10,
}

- [ ] Key ceremony, step 7 (Timetabler Pro release): Before we sign the new scheduling-engine build for the Northvale school pilot, the release manager confirms both key custodians are present and the offline laptop is air-gapped. Double-check the solver config hash matches the one from rehearsal. Once everyone nods, unseal the signing token with the recovery passphrase below.

strongbox words: drudor-aldael-gilath-wenmir-silwyn-queniel-tameth

Hey — welcome to Fileboard on-call! Quick heads up: encoding detection for uploaded text files is handled by the Sniffly service. It guesses UTF-8 first, falls back to a heuristic pass; mis-detections mostly come from old Windows exports. Don't patch the heuristics live — there's a test corpus. Escalation steps and known quirks are documented on the internal page.

dashboard of yahig-fahaf = https://grafana.lumiclabs.corp/display/display/view/e55b6ff7435d

HANDOVER NOTE — REVISED SALES-COMMISSION SCHEME

Handing over the commission revision to my successor. The new scheme caps accelerators, rebalances payouts toward the Wrenfield product line, and takes effect next quarter. Top performers have been briefed individually; union consultation is complete. Payroll systems are configured and tested. The board should note the forward commercial reasoning in the confidential note below.

confidential, yafof-tawef: The finance team signed off on a budget of $34.3 million for Project Zorox. The renewal with Aldethax Freight closes at $12.7 million a year, 10 percent below the last contract.